Senior QA Engineer | Up to £70,000 + Bonus | Hybrid - London (2 Days / per Week)
Here at Burns Sheehan, we have exclusively partnered with a leader in property and financial data, as this organisation delivers innovative valuation and risk analysis solutions, enabling smarter decisions for lenders, brokers, and consumers. By combining advanced technology with data-driven insights, they are transforming the property market.
They are on the lookout for a new Senior Quality Assurance Engineer to join a dynamic team that builds enterprise-grade solutions for customers in the financial and property sectors.
About the Role:
As the Senior Quality Assurance Engineer you’ll work closely with developers, analysts, and product managers in an agile environment to ensure that quality is embedded into every stage of the development process.
This role offers the chance to work on impactful projects, using modern tools and practices, while also mentoring others to build a strong culture of quality.
Key Responsibilities:
Define and execute testing strategies to deliver reliable, scalable software solutions.
Design and implement automated test suites and conduct manual testing as needed.
Participate in team discussions, contributing to user stories, acceptance criteria, and development planning.
Embed quality principles into all phases of the product lifecycle, adopting a proactive, shift-left approach.
Share knowledge of quality practices with colleagues, providing mentorship and guidance where needed.
Test APIs, validate performance and security requirements, and ensure robust regression checks are in place.
Key Skills and Experience:
Proficiency in C# / .Net, SQL (including writing queries), and API testing.
Experience building and maintaining automated testing frameworks from the ground up.
Strong skills in automation and manual testing, Eg: Selenium, Cypress or Playwright.
Familiarity with Agile methodologies, such as Scrum or Kanban, and tools like Jira or Azure DevOps.
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ines and strategies for integrating testing tools.
Understanding of software design principles (e.g., SOLID) and clean coding practices.
